Centralization
Centralization is a key component of CRM business processes. By centralizing customer data in one place, CRM business processes make it easier for employees to access and update customer information. This can lead to improved customer service, increased sales, and reduced costs.
For example, a CRM business process can be used to create a centralized customer database. This database can store all of a customer's contact information, purchase history, and support interactions. By having all of this information in one place, employees can quickly and easily access the information they need to provide the best possible customer service.
Centralization can also help businesses improve their sales efforts. By having a centralized customer database, sales reps can easily track their interactions with customers and identify opportunities to upsell or cross-sell products and services. Additionally, centralization can help businesses reduce costs by eliminating the need for multiple systems to store and manage customer data.
Overall, centralization is a key component of CRM business processes that can help businesses improve their customer service, increase sales, and reduce costs.

Tips for Implementing Effective CRM Business Processes
To reap the full benefits of CRM business processes, it is essential to implement them effectively. Here are some valuable tips to guide your implementation efforts:
Tip 1: Define Clear Goals and Objectives
Before embarking on the implementation journey, clearly define the goals and objectives you aim to achieve with your CRM business processes. This will serve as a guiding light throughout the process and help you measure the success of your efforts.
Tip 2: Secure Stakeholder Buy-In
Gaining buy-in from key stakeholders, including users, managers, and executives, is crucial for successful implementation. Communicate the benefits and value of the CRM business processes to secure their support and commitment.
Tip 3: Provide Comprehensive Training
Adequate training empowers users to leverage the CRM business processes effectively. Provide comprehensive training programs that cover all aspects of the system, ensuring users are well-equipped to execute their tasks.
Tip 4: Ensure Data Quality and Integrity
High-quality data is essential for effective CRM business processes. Establish data governance policies and procedures to ensure data accuracy, consistency, and completeness throughout the system.
Tip 5: Foster User Adoption
Encourage user adoption by promoting the benefits of the CRM business processes and involving users in the implementation process. Address any concerns or challenges promptly to ensure smooth adoption.
Tip 6: Integrate with Existing Systems
Seamlessly integrate your CRM business processes with other existing systems, such as ERP, marketing automation, and customer service platforms, to create a unified customer experience.
Tip 7: Monitor and Evaluate Regularly
Regularly monitor and evaluate the effectiveness of your CRM business processes using relevant metrics. Identify areas for improvement and make necessary adjustments to optimize performance.
Summary
By following these tips, you can increase the likelihood of successful CRM business process implementation, leading to improved customer relationships, increased sales, and overall business growth.
